Word: Croak
Speech Type: Noun
Etymology:
Middle English (as a verb): imitative
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ling:
krəʊk
Dialects: British English
Definition:
a characteristic deep hoarse sound made by a frog or a crow
Short Definition:hoarse sound made by frog etc.
Examples:- a female frog can pick out a mate's voice from a cacophony of croaks
Word: Croak
Speech Type: Verb
Audio Pronunciation:
Phonetic Spelling:
krəʊk
Dialects: British English
Definition:
(of a frog or crow) make a characteristic deep hoarse sound
Short Definition:make croak
Examples:- the frogs settled in the shade, croaking happily
Definition:
die
Short Definition:die
Examples:- the dog finally croaked in 1987
